Its Sunday a new beginning
Tomorrow has arrived
Yesterday forgotten.
We are hopeful as we march
Ever watchful towards our future
Stretching out before us.
Each day brings us closer
Innocence to be left behind
An awaken as never before.
Patience is a virtue
Yours and mine combined
‘Tis powerful a force to be reckoned with.
Be gentle with me, take my hand
Your guidance I will seek
As my impetuosity mounts.
Rest easy, I am near now
Our weary trek is all but over
The dawn is heralded in azure shards.
I know the expectation within your face
The longing, the want, the need
Soon my love….. soon.
